  • 393: Teaching personal and social responsibility through P.E with Dr. Michael Hemphill
    Apr 29 2024

    Dr. Hemphill’s research focuses on teaching personal and social responsibility through sport, physical activity, and physical education with specific applications to urban communities and professional development programs for physical activity providers. His research is grounded in community-engaged scholarship, which features reciprocal community partnerships and interdisciplinary collaborations to address community-identified needs.

    This research has been situated in local contexts in Charleston, SC and Greensboro, NC as well as international applications in New Zealand and Sri Lanka. He has published several research articles in refereed journals including the Journal of Youth Development, Journal of Teaching in Physical Education, European Physical Education Review, Physical Education & Sport Pedagogy, and Sport, Education, and Society.

    Additionally, he has delivered research presentations to international, national, and regional conferences including the American Educational Research Association, SHAPE America, the International Association for Physical Education in Higher Education, and the International Association for Research on Service Learning and Community Engagement. He is a recipient of the community-engaged scholar award from the School of Health and Human Sciences and of the Charles D. Henry Award, honoring significant contributions to ethnic minorities in SHAPE America.

  • 392: Toddlers Can Read with Spencer Russell
    Apr 22 2024

    Spencer Russell is the Founder of Toddlers Can Read, a groundbreaking program that helps thousands of parents across the world teach their children to read. His fierce conviction that every child deserves the best start in life inspired him to walk away from a comfortable 100K salary job after teaching his son to read at just two years old.

    With a background as a former award-winning kindergarten and first-grade teacher, Spencer has received widespread recognition as one of the most outstanding educators in his city, state, and national charter network. He has become a trailblazer in literacy innovation with his unique approach to education, leading him to amass over 2 million followers on social media.

    Spencer's incredible work has even earned him a feature in the TikTok Sparks Good docuseries, which highlights small businesses that have found success on the platform. He has also been featured on FOX, Parents.com, FamilyEducation and Popsugar Parenting. Through his unwavering dedication to providing children with the best start in life, Spencer is changing the face of education and empowering parents to help their toddlers achieve incredible feats of literacy.
